Color Strings is a connection puzzle in the Flow Free tradition: a board is dotted with pairs of colored pegs, and you must draw paths between every matching pair so the entire board is covered and no two paths cross. The early puzzles are gentle introductions to path planning, but larger boards with six or more colors turn the grid into a dense negotiation where every line you draw eliminates options for the others.

Tips & Strategies
- Connect the most widely separated pairs first - they have the least flexibility and force the board's structure.
- Leave single-cell gaps only when you are certain they will be filled by another color's path.
- If two paths must pass through the same narrow corridor, one of your routes is wrong.
